Variant summary

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_020883.2(ZSWIM5):​c.3302T>C​(p.Met1101Thr)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000335 in 1,614,146 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Ambry Genetics
Significance: Uncertain significance
Review Status: criteria provided, single submitter
Collection Method: clinical testing

The c.3302T>C (p.M1101T) alteration is located in exon 14 (coding exon 14) of the ZSWIM5 gene. This alteration results from a T to C substitution at nucleotide position 3302, causing the methionine (M) at amino acid position 1101 to be replaced by a threonine (T).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
